Machine Learning Engineer

Related keywords: data engineer remote jobdata science remote jobremote job software engineer

This page contains product affiliate links.

Job Overview

The position available is for a Machine Learning Engineer at Criteo, a global commerce media company, located in Toronto, ON. The role involves working as part of an R&D team, where creativity and collaboration are emphasized. As a part of this engineering team, you will focus on designing, developing, and maintaining machine learning models that aim to predict outcomes, optimize advertiser metrics like Return on Ad Spend (ROAS), and ultimately maximize the revenue for retailers.

Responsibilities

In your role as an ML engineer on the Onsite Auction team, your key responsibilities will include:

  • Designing and developing machine learning models.
  • Collaborating with other ML teams within Criteo to share cutting-edge techniques.
  • Balancing product and customer needs against operational and technical factors.
  • Performing code reviews and ensuring high-quality code through unit tests, integration tests, and end-to-end tests in a continuous integration environment.

Ideal Candidate Profile

Criteo is looking for someone who not only has the required technical skills but also embodies their values. To be successful in this role, you should possess the following qualifications:

  • A BS in Software Engineering or a related field.
  • At least 3+ years of experience in Machine Learning or Data Science.
  • Proficiency in core software engineering concepts, including data structures, algorithms, and performance optimization.
  • Hands-on experience with tools like SQL, Spark, and PyTorch.
  • Experience in designing scalable models capable of training on billions of requests daily.
  • A strong communicative ability, showcasing both teamwork spirit and individual skill, contributing positively to team dynamics.
  • A commitment to delivering exceptional customer experiences through diligence in design, testing, and analysis.

Company Culture

Criteo takes great pride in its diverse and inclusive culture. The company employs around 3,600 team members globally, and they prioritize treating all workers equally. Criteo fosters an environment where ideas and contributions are encouraged and valued among team members. They strictly adhere to ethical business practices, promoting an environment free from discrimination, harassment, and any form of mistreatment.


🎁 Get your FREE ebook!

Share this page using the buttons below and download our e-book "Essential Soft Skills for Today’s World" instantly.

Once shared, you’ll see the download button on any page you visit!

✅ Thanks for sharing!

You can now download your ebook:

📥 Download "Essential Soft Skills for Today’s World"

Benefits and Work Environment

At Criteo, the culture is described as caring and supportive, reflecting a commitment to employee well-being. They aim to provide benefits that cover various aspects of life, including physical and emotional health, financial stability, and personal interests. When it comes to compensation, Criteo emphasizes a meticulous approach, evaluating experiences, skills, knowledge, education levels, and location. This results in individualized compensation packages that align with the role's demands.

Role Offer and Job Requirements

In summary, the position of Machine Learning Engineer is a full-time role where you will be instrumental in developing impactful machine learning solutions. Ideal candidates must showcase a blend of technical prowess, solid communication skills, and a collaborative mindset. Criteo encourages applications from candidates who may not meet every requirement listed, but who believe they can bring substantial value to the role.

Overall, this role presents an exciting opportunity to contribute to Criteo's mission of enhancing marketing outcomes through advanced machine learning solutions. With a commitment to continuous problem-solving and product enhancement, successful candidates will join a team that thrives on innovation and shared success.



This job offer was originally published on jooble.com

Criteo

Toronto, ON

Software development

Full-time

May 27, 2025

8 views

2 clicks on Apply Now


Similar job offers


This job offer summary has been generated using automated technology. While we strive for accuracy, it may not always fully capture the nuances and details of the original job posting. We recommend reviewing the complete job listing before making any decisions or applications.